  Terror in the Aisles is a 1984 American documentary film about horror films featuring clips from Friday the 13th I and IIThe Texas Chain Saw MassacreHalloween I and IIJaws 1 and 2AlienJohn Carpenter's The ThingThe Shining and Alfred Hitchcock's Psycho and The Birds. The film is directed by Andrew J. Kuehn, and hosted by Donald Pleasence and Nancy Allen. The original music score is composed by John Beal.

Director Andrew J. Kuehn has excerpted brief segments of terror and suspense in a wide variety of horror films and strung them together with added commentary, as well as some enacted narrative, to create a compilation of fright-inducing effects. Halloween actor Donald Pleasence and Dressed to Kill star Nancy Allen provide the commentary on topics such as "sex and terror" (Dressed to KillKluteMs. 45The SeductionWhen a Stranger Calls), loathsome villains (DraculaFrankensteinFriday the 13th Part 2 (although, surprisingly, not its 1980 original), Halloween I & IIMarathon ManNighthawksThe Texas Chain Saw MassacreTouch of EvilThe Postman Always Rings TwiceVice SquadWait Until DarkWhat Ever Happened to Baby Jane?), "natural terror" (AlligatorThe BirdsFrogsJaws 1 & 2Nightwing), the occult (An American Werewolf in LondonRosemary's BabyThe ExorcistThe OmenCarrieThe FogThe Shining) and spoofs (Abbott and Costello Meet FrankensteinHold That GhostThe Ghost BreakersScared StiffPhantom of the ParadiseSaturday the 14th). In one segment of the anthology, legendary filmmaker Alfred Hitchcock presents his concepts of how to create suspense in a clip from Alfred Hitchcock: Men Who Made The Movies.
